Udayalakshmi Chilakapati is a pioneering researcher in accessible robotics education and technology equity, with a focus on bridging the digital divide in developing regions. Her most-cited work, "I Can Also Make Robots! Inspiring Rural Indian Children to Learn Robotics" (2019, 15 citations), introduces a low-cost educational package designed to teach robotics to secondary school students in underserved communities. This paper highlights her core contribution: democratizing STEM learning by creating affordable, culturally relevant tools that empower rural children to engage with cutting-edge technology. By addressing the urgent need to connect offline populations in countries like India, Chilakapati’s research demonstrates how hands-on robotics can inspire confidence and curiosity, challenging socioeconomic barriers.
